.fx-hero{text-align:center;padding:84px 0 40px;position:relative;overflow:hidden}.fx-hero:before{content:"";z-index:-1;background:radial-gradient(900px 440px at 50% -10%, var(--accent-soft), transparent 64%);position:absolute;inset:0}.fx-hero:after{content:"";z-index:-1;opacity:.5;background-image:linear-gradient(var(--grid-line) 1px,transparent 1px),linear-gradient(90deg,var(--grid-line) 1px,transparent 1px);background-size:44px 44px;position:absolute;inset:0;-webkit-mask-image:radial-gradient(620px 320px at 50% 0,#000,#0000 75%);mask-image:radial-gradient(620px 320px at 50% 0,#000,#0000 75%)}.fx-kicker{font-family:var(--font-mono);letter-spacing:.18em;text-transform:uppercase;color:var(--accent);margin-bottom:16px;font-size:12px}.fx-hero h1{font-family:var(--font-display);letter-spacing:-.03em;max-width:18ch;margin:0 auto 18px;font-size:54px;font-weight:700;line-height:1.05}.fx-hero p{color:var(--text-dim);max-width:60ch;margin:0 auto 26px;font-size:18px}.fx-cta{flex-wrap:wrap;justify-content:center;gap:12px;display:flex}.fx-stats{flex-wrap:wrap;justify-content:center;gap:10px;margin-top:34px;display:flex}.fx-stat{font-family:var(--font-mono);color:var(--text-dim);border:1px solid var(--border);background:var(--surface-2);border-radius:999px;padding:7px 14px;font-size:12px}.fx-stat b{color:var(--accent)}.fx-show{border-top:1px solid var(--border);grid-template-columns:1.05fr 1fr;align-items:center;gap:48px;padding:64px 0;display:grid}.fx-show.rev .fx-stage{order:-1}.fx-copy .tag{font-family:var(--font-mono);letter-spacing:.14em;text-transform:uppercase;color:var(--accent);margin-bottom:12px;font-size:12px}.fx-copy h2{font-family:var(--font-display);letter-spacing:-.02em;margin:0 0 14px;font-size:32px;font-weight:600;line-height:1.1}.fx-copy p{color:var(--text-dim);max-width:46ch;margin:0 0 18px;font-size:16px}.fx-list{gap:11px;margin:0;padding:0;list-style:none;display:grid}.fx-list li{color:var(--text-dim);align-items:flex-start;gap:11px;font-size:14.5px;display:flex}.fx-list .tk{color:var(--accent);flex:none;margin-top:1px}.fx-stage{place-items:center;min-height:340px;display:grid;position:relative}.fx-stage:before{content:"";z-index:0;background:radial-gradient(58% 56% at 50% 46%, var(--accent-soft), transparent 70%);position:absolute;inset:0}.mock{z-index:2;background:var(--surface);border:1px solid var(--border-strong);border-radius:var(--r-md);width:92%;max-width:400px;box-shadow:var(--shadow);padding:14px;transition:transform .3s;position:relative}.fx-stage:hover .mock{transform:translateY(-4px)}.mock-hd{align-items:center;gap:8px;margin-bottom:11px;display:flex}.mock-hd .t{font-family:var(--font-display);font-size:13px;font-weight:600}.mock-hd .s{font-family:var(--font-mono);color:var(--muted);margin-left:auto;font-size:10.5px}.mb-times{font-family:var(--font-mono);color:var(--muted-2);justify-content:space-between;padding:0 2px 7px;font-size:9.5px;display:flex}.mb-lane{align-items:center;gap:8px;margin-bottom:7px;display:flex}.mb-reg{font-family:var(--font-mono);color:var(--text-dim);flex:none;width:54px;font-size:10px}.mb-track{background:var(--surface-2);border:1px solid var(--border);border-radius:6px;flex:1;height:24px;position:relative;overflow:hidden}.mb-blk{height:18px;font-family:var(--font-mono);white-space:nowrap;color:var(--text);border-radius:4px;align-items:center;padding:0 6px;font-size:9px;display:flex;position:absolute;top:3px;overflow:hidden}.mb-blk.ap{background:var(--st-approved-bg);box-shadow:inset 0 0 0 1px color-mix(in srgb,var(--st-approved) 40%,transparent);color:var(--st-approved)}.mb-blk.pe{background:var(--st-pending-bg);box-shadow:inset 0 0 0 1px color-mix(in srgb,var(--st-pending) 40%,transparent);color:var(--st-pending);background-image:repeating-linear-gradient(45deg,transparent,transparent 4px,color-mix(in srgb,var(--st-pending) 12%,transparent) 4px,color-mix(in srgb,var(--st-pending) 12%,transparent) 8px)}.mb-now{background:var(--accent);width:2px;box-shadow:0 0 8px var(--accent);position:absolute;top:24px;bottom:8px}.mb-now:before{content:"";background:var(--accent);border-radius:50%;width:8px;height:8px;animation:2s ease-in-out infinite fx-pulse;position:absolute;top:-3px;left:-3px}@keyframes fx-pulse{0%,to{box-shadow:0 0 0 0 var(--accent-soft)}50%{box-shadow:0 0 0 6px #0000}}.ma-row{align-items:center;gap:9px;margin-bottom:9px;display:flex}.ma-who{font-size:13px;font-weight:600}.ma-sub{font-family:var(--font-mono);color:var(--muted);font-size:10px}.cur{font-family:var(--font-mono);background:var(--st-pending-bg);color:var(--st-pending);border-radius:999px;margin-left:auto;padding:3px 9px;font-size:10px}.ma-fit{font-family:var(--font-mono);color:var(--st-approved);background:var(--st-approved-bg);border-radius:6px;margin-bottom:11px;padding:7px 9px;font-size:10.5px}.ma-acts{gap:7px;display:flex}.ma-acts .b{text-align:center;border-radius:7px;flex:1;padding:8px 0;font-size:11px;font-weight:600}.ma-acts .dec{border:1px solid var(--border-strong);color:var(--text-dim)}.ma-acts .app{background:var(--st-approved);color:#04210f}.ml-lead{font-family:var(--font-mono);letter-spacing:.05em;color:var(--muted);text-transform:uppercase;margin:4px 0 8px;font-size:9.5px}.ml-lead b{color:var(--accent)}.ml-row{border:1px solid var(--border);background:var(--surface-2);border-radius:8px;align-items:center;gap:9px;margin-bottom:6px;padding:7px 9px;display:flex}.ml-when{font-family:var(--font-mono);color:var(--text-dim);flex:none;width:42px;font-size:9.5px}.ml-main{flex:1;min-width:0}.ml-ac{font-size:11.5px;font-weight:600}.ml-ty{font-family:var(--font-mono);color:var(--muted);font-size:9px}.ml-hrs{font-family:var(--font-mono);color:var(--text-dim);font-size:10px}.ml-chip{font-family:var(--font-mono);border-radius:999px;padding:2px 8px;font-size:9px}.ml-chip.ap{background:var(--st-approved-bg);color:var(--st-approved)}.ml-chip.pe{background:var(--st-pending-bg);color:var(--st-pending)}.mw-top{align-items:baseline;gap:9px;margin-bottom:8px;display:flex}.mw-icao{font-family:var(--font-display);letter-spacing:-.02em;font-size:24px;font-weight:700}.mw-cavok{font-family:var(--font-mono);color:var(--st-approved);align-items:center;gap:6px;font-size:10px;display:inline-flex}.mw-cavok .dot{background:var(--st-approved);width:7px;height:7px;box-shadow:0 0 0 3px var(--st-approved-bg);border-radius:50%}.mw-metar{font-family:var(--font-mono);color:var(--text-dim);background:var(--surface-2);border:1px solid var(--border);word-break:break-all;border-radius:7px;margin-bottom:9px;padding:8px 10px;font-size:10px;line-height:1.6}.mw-pick{font-family:var(--font-mono);color:var(--muted);align-items:center;gap:8px;font-size:10px;display:flex}.mw-pick .pill{color:var(--accent);border:1px solid var(--accent-line);border-radius:999px;padding:3px 9px}.mt-row{border-bottom:1px solid var(--border);align-items:center;gap:8px;padding:7px 4px;font-size:11.5px;display:flex}.mt-row:last-child{border-bottom:none}.mt-nm{flex:1;font-weight:600}.mt-badge{font-family:var(--font-mono);border-radius:999px;padding:2px 8px;font-size:9px}.mt-badge.role{background:var(--accent-soft);color:var(--accent)}.mt-badge.mem{background:var(--surface-3);color:var(--text-dim)}.mt-badge.lg-a{background:var(--st-approved-bg);color:var(--st-approved)}.mt-badge.lg-i{background:var(--st-pending-bg);color:var(--st-pending)}.fx-grid-band{border-top:1px solid var(--border);padding:64px 0}.fx-grid{grid-template-columns:repeat(3,1fr);gap:16px;display:grid}.fx-cap{background:var(--surface);border:1px solid var(--border);border-radius:14px;padding:20px;transition:border-color .25s,transform .25s}.fx-cap:hover{border-color:var(--accent-line);transform:translateY(-3px)}.fx-cap .ic{background:var(--accent-soft);width:36px;height:36px;color:var(--accent);border-radius:10px;place-items:center;margin-bottom:12px;display:inline-grid}.fx-cap h3{font-family:var(--font-display);margin:0 0 6px;font-size:15px;font-weight:600}.fx-cap p{color:var(--text-dim);margin:0;font-size:13px;line-height:1.5}.fx-cta-band{text-align:center;border-top:1px solid var(--border);padding:80px 0;position:relative;overflow:hidden}.fx-cta-band:before{content:"";z-index:-1;background:radial-gradient(680px 300px at 50% 120%, var(--accent-soft), transparent 60%);position:absolute;inset:0}.fx-cta-band h2{font-family:var(--font-display);letter-spacing:-.02em;margin:0 0 12px;font-size:38px;font-weight:700}.fx-cta-band p{color:var(--text-dim);max-width:48ch;margin:0 auto 26px;font-size:17px}@supports (animation-timeline:view()){@media (prefers-reduced-motion:no-preference){.reveal{animation:linear both fx-reveal;animation-timeline:view();animation-range:entry cover 32%}@keyframes fx-reveal{0%{opacity:0;transform:translateY(26px)}to{opacity:1;transform:none}}}}@media (prefers-reduced-motion:reduce){.mock,.mb-now:before{animation:none!important}.mock{transform:none!important}}@media (max-width:900px){.fx-hero h1{font-size:38px}.fx-show{grid-template-columns:1fr;gap:30px}.fx-show.rev .fx-stage{order:0}.fx-stage{min-height:300px}.fx-grid{grid-template-columns:1fr}}
